Lostock Hall Station is straightforward, with an emphasis on basic functionality for travelers. There is no staffed ticket office, yet travelers can quickly buy and collect their tickets from convenient machines available on-site. These machines are accessible for all passengers, including those with mobility impairments. The station is equipped with an induction loop system, making it user-friendly for those with hearing difficulties. Though the station does not provide smartcard issuance or validation, it compensates by ensuring that there are no barriers to entry with ticket gates.
In terms of accessibility, Lostock Hall is a Category B station, meaning some areas are challenging for wheelchairs, yet step-free access is available on the Preston-bound platform. For any specific travel needs, assistance can be sought by contacting the helpline. It's worth noting there are no rest rooms or baby changing facilities on site, and passengers should plan accordingly. Despite the absence of waiting rooms, there is ample seating, ensuring a bit of comfort while you wait for your train. Unfortunately, refreshment facilities and shops are also unavailable, urging passengers to prepare ahead.
Although Lostock Hall doesn’t have on-site parking or cycling facilities, seamless onward connections remain available. For environmental enthusiasts, cab hire can be arranged through Cab4You. When rail services are disrupted, replacement buses are thoughtfully arranged, ensuring continuity in travel plans. Passengers headed towards Blackburn will find their bus opposite Sephton Street, while those en route to Preston will locate theirs outside the Victoria public house on Watkin Lane.

Stafford Train Station is a well-equipped facility offering a host of amenities to ensure a comfortable journey. The ticket office is open from 6:00 AM to 8:00 PM on weekdays and from 8:30 AM to 8:00 PM on Sundays, with ticket machines available for convenience. For those who prefer using smartcards, there are validators ready for use. The station prides itself on accessibility, offering step-free access to all platforms, accessible ticket machines, and induction loops to assist those with hearing impairments.
Travelers can find assistance at the help point and information point, with screens displaying departure and arrival information. CCTV is operational for enhanced security. Though luggage storage isn't available, staff members are ever-present to offer their help, especially between 7:30 AM and midnight on Sundays.
Stafford Station ensures that all travelers have equal access to its services. Wheelchair accessibility is guaranteed, with ramps for train access and accessible toilets available on all platforms, including baby changing facilities. Though there are no accessible taxis directly at the station, the impaired mobility set-down/pick-up points offer a workaround. With such thoughtful accommodations, Stafford Station strives to make every client’s journey as smooth and hassle-free as possible.
While waiting for your train, you can enjoy various refreshment facilities and do some quick shopping. There are ATMs readily available for cash withdrawals. Although there is no public Wi-Fi, payphones are accessible for those needing to make quick calls.
Two car parks, operated by Avanti West Coast, offer a plethora of spaces for travelers, with Car Park 1 offering 75 spaces and Car Park 2 a significant 467 spaces. Charges vary, with a daily rate of £12.50, and they’re open 24 hours a day, seven days a week. Cyclists can take advantage of 126 bicycle storage spaces, with both sheltered and CCTV-monitored areas for peace of mind. If you're interested in bicycle hire, check out Mammoth Lifestyle and Fitness Ltd, located just four miles away.
Efficient connectivity to various modes of transportation is a key feature of Stafford Station. A taxi rank is conveniently located just outside the station, and local bus services are readily accessible for continued travel. An option for rail replacement coaches is available at the station's front, thus ensuring consistent travel even during maintenance periods.
